服务热线
4000000000
发布日期:08-07 13:55 分类:智能体私有化 阅读次数:70
摘要智能体私有化的容器化部署:Docker 与 K8s 实践 随着云计算和微服务架构的兴起,容器化技术如Docker和Kubernetes(简称K8s)成为现代软件开发中不可或缺的部分。它们不仅提高了开发 ...
智能体私有化的容器化部署:Docker 与 K8s 实践
随着云计算和微服务架构的兴起,容器化技术如Docker和Kubernetes(简称K8s)成为现代软件开发中不可或缺的部分。它们不仅提高了开发、部署的效率,还为应用提供了高度的可移植性和灵活性。本文将深入探讨如何通过Docker和K8s实现智能体的私有化部署,以及这一过程中的关键技术和最佳实践。
让我们理解什么是智能体私有化部署。在云原生时代,智能体私有化部署指的是将应用程序及其依赖项打包在一个封闭的环境中,仅允许授权用户或系统访问。这样做的好处在于,它可以保护敏感数据,防止未经授权的访问,同时确保了应用的安全性和可靠性。
我们聚焦于Docker和K8s在智能体私有化部署中的作用。Docker是一个开源的应用容器引擎,它允许开发者打包应用及其依赖到单个可移植的容器中。而Kubernetes是一个开源的容器编排平台,它能够自动化地管理和调度这些容器。两者结合使用,可以实现快速、灵活且安全的部署流程。
以一个实际案例为例,假设我们要部署一个基于微服务的电商应用。首先,我们将应用及其所有依赖项打包到一个Docker镜像中,然后使用Kubernetes来管理这个镜像。这样,当需要部署新应用时,只需创建一个新的Kubernetes集群,并运行相应的配置文件即可。整个过程无需手动干预,大大提高了效率。
要实现智能体私有化部署并非易事。首先,我们需要确保Docker和Kubernetes的正确配置和安装。其次,我们需要了解相关的安全策略和最佳实践,以确保应用的安全和数据的保密性。最后,我们还需要考虑性能优化和故障排除等问题。
通过Docker和K8s实现智能体私有化部署是当今云计算和微服务架构发展的趋势之一。它不仅可以提高开发、部署的效率,还可以确保应用的安全性和可靠性。然而,要成功实施这一过程,我们需要克服许多挑战,包括正确配置和管理Docker和Kubernetes,以及理解相关的安全策略和最佳实践。
当前文章网址:http://www.ai14.cn/a/1189.html
文章系作者授权发布原创作品,仅代表作者个人观点,不代表AI14网立场,转载请注明来源,违者必究。
为您提供全面的AI赋能案例资料。
实时更新AI相关消息,为企业主提供AI agent智能体开发,AI大模型,AI知识库,AI工具,AI赋能方案。